(Reply by Warren B.)
Porting SS to torque would be easy for exception of one thing I've gotten close but not quite.... I duplicated the vehicle class as a herc class placeholder, even ported a wheeled vehicle to demonstrate the duplicate works without issue. The problem is that the new placeholder class needs to be modified so that it mimics much of the player class. Essentially we would then have the appendages and movement behavior we are looking for.

(Reply by Tony S.)
As far as making a new SS on Torque, the reason that the 2845 team didn't get anywhere is their closed nature and unwillingness to share with the community. When things got difficult they decided to hide the fact from everyone rather than get help.
Creating a game in torque really isn't that difficult. The difficult part is making parts that blow off, which can be handled in multiple ways. That's where the 2845 team froze in its tracks, they couldn't figure out how to make part blow off. On the issue of the player class, you attach the player to the herc and put the player in the cockpit. You can either make the player invisible at that point or able to get out and get in another vehicle. Either or.
